MICROSTRUCTURAL EVOLUTION OF COLUMNAR GRAIN Al DURING COLD ROLLING I. Marcoscopic Subdivision

Abstract:

Columnar grain Al samples with {001}{uv0} orientations were cold rolled to reductions of 10%, 30% and 50%, respectively. The macroscopic subdivision of grains with different orientations was characterized in detail by using EBSP technique. It is found that the macroscopic subdivision patterns of different oriented grains are different. A model based on dislocation slip was used to analyze the observed macroscopic subdivision patterns.
